ETF stands for “Exchange Traded Fund”. It is a security that tracks or follows an index, such as a commodity or a basket of assets. Much like a mutual fund, ETFs are traded on an exchange. Commodity ETFs experience price fluctuations during the trading day based on the activity of the underlying asset or commodity that it is following, such as gold or crude oil.
Did you know mutual funds collect management fees? ETFs are certainly no exception. The fee structure varies from ETF to ETF. They are often viewed as inconsequential by some investors.
Managing a fund or an ETF costs money. Managers of securities such as ETFs must cover these costs out of the investor’s pocket. Marketing and other management fees can add up quickly. Even rebalancing the ETF portfolio to improve the tracking of the underlying asset (gold, oil, corn) produces potentially hidden costs. Withdrawing money before a certain time may also produce an early distribution fee.
Comparatively, when holding a futures contract over the long term, you may have to roll it to a futures dated contract which generates a brokerage commission and standard exchange fees. However, unless you are participating with a managed futures product such as a fund, you will not experience the draw of management fees against your account like an ETF would. The bottom line is that if the investor is seeking to parallel a specific commodity, the impact of fees may alter its ability to track accurately.

An unfortunate characteristic of ETFs are how the instruments truly track a commodity’s performance. A majority of leveraged and non-leveraged funds use complex derivative strategies, like OTC swaps, as the basic infrastructure for mimicking movements in price. Investors are often referred to a complex prospectus that was written for lawyers by lawyers to disclose these activities.
Such strategies, though professionally managed, may create significantly more risk for investors and traders. Even the most professional of derivative traders make mistakes, such as JP Morgan’s “London Whale”. Knowledge of how your investment is structured should be of the utmost importance simply because you are dedicating your hard earned money to it.
Commodity ETFs attempt to parallel the performance of the commodity markets in three ways: Replication, Optimization, and Synthetic Replication. These concepts are intensive in nature, but we will cover the basics.
Replication is just buying the same assets as the underlying index and rebalancing when necessary. Optimization means investing in a subset of the underlying assets while sampling different components. Lastly, Synthetic Replication is a swap between the ETFs sponsor bank and the fund; thus swapping returns of the funds individual investments for the returns of the index.
